## Step 4: Switch to the Kestrelview Profiler

The legacy Grovemark tracer is retired. Kestrelview attaches at process start and records allocation peaks per kernel launch, writing reports to the shared artifacts volume. Remove any Grovemark environment flags first, since the two hook the same allocator and will conflict. Then start your job with the profiler enabled using the configuration below.

config for fahop-tajeg:
soriel:
  pin: 6453
  tenant: norwyn
  seal: seal_c441745b
  metrics_host: metrics.soriel.ordinworks.local
  standby_team: zorox
  escalation: wenael-casox
  nonce: 429fd1

Ticket #4471 — TileRunner prefetcher vault locked out. The map-tile prefetcher for the Quellmark atlas service stopped pulling credentials after the vault sealed itself during Tuesday's node reboot. Future maintainers: the prefetch queue drains safely while sealed, so no tile loss occurs, but cache warmup stalls. Unseal using the standard quorum procedure documented in the Harrowgate wiki. The recovery passphrase for the sealed vault is as follows.

recovery phrase for fajeg-kawep: druix-gorius-briax-ulaeth-fraox-lammir-pelox-jormir-pelwyn-julir

// Heads up: this constant used to gate the old cron runner.
// We're migrating everything to Loomflow, so once the last three
// jobs (invoice-roll, digest-send, cache-warm) are ported, delete
// this and the scheduler shim in legacy/cron.go. If a job misfires
// at 02:00, blame the shim, not Loomflow. For debugging, quote the
// migration trace token directly below this line.

build token for tawif-bahip: htk31_68bba16e1afabfef4ecc69408c06f16

### Pick-list optimizer returning empty routes (Cartwhistle)

If the Cartwhistle optimizer at the Dunmoor fulfillment site starts emitting empty pick routes, the usual cause is a stale zone map after a layout import. Check the import timestamp in the Hobbleton dashboard; anything older than the last floor change means the solver is routing against phantom aisles.

To force a zone-map rebuild, POST to the optimizer's /rebuild endpoint. The endpoint rejects anonymous calls. Authenticate the rebuild request with the on-call bearer token below.

session JWT of fajof-bahop = eyJhbGciOiJIUzI1NiIsInR5cCI6IkpXVCJ9.eyJzdWIiOiIqgHoPSIn0.DAyxzh8y